Stock Tire Sizes by Model Year

Here’s a quick reference table for the stock tire sizes of different Kia Sedona model years:

Model Year Tire Size Tire Type
2002-2005 215/60R16 All-Season
2006-2010 225/60R16 All-Season
2011-2014 225/65R17 All-Season
2015-2020 235/60R18 All-Season
2021-Present 235/65R17 All-Season

Understanding Tire Size Designations

Tire sizes can look a bit confusing at first glance, but they follow a standard format that provides valuable information. For example, in the tire size 225/60R16:

  • 225: This number represents the width of the tire in millimeters.
  • 60: This is the aspect ratio, indicating the height of the sidewall as a percentage of the width. A 60 aspect ratio means the sidewall height is 60% of the tire’s width.
  • R: This letter indicates the tire’s construction type, with ‘R’ standing for radial construction.
  • 16: This number is the diameter of the wheel (rim) in inches that the tire is designed to fit.

Choosing the Right Tires

When selecting new tires for your Kia Sedona, consider the following factors:

  • Driving Conditions: If you frequently drive in wet or snowy conditions, look for tires with better traction and tread patterns designed for those conditions.
  • Load Capacity: Ensure the tires can handle the weight of your vehicle, especially if you’re carrying heavy loads or passengers.
  • Fuel Efficiency: Some tires are designed to improve fuel efficiency, which can save you money in the long run.

Replacing Tires

If you’re replacing your tires, it’s often best to stick with the manufacturer’s recommended size. However, if you’re considering upsizing or downsizing, consult with a tire professional to ensure compatibility with your vehicle’s specifications. Incorrect tire sizes can lead to issues such as poor handling, increased wear, and even safety hazards.

Recommended Tire Models

Here’s a breakdown of specific tire models from these brands that are well-suited for the Kia Sedona:

Brand Model Tire Type Key Features
Michelin Primacy MXM4 All-Season Excellent wet and dry traction, long tread life, quiet ride.
Bridgestone Ecopia EP422 Plus All-Season Fuel-efficient, good handling, and comfort.
Goodyear Assurance WeatherReady All-Season All-weather capability, enhanced grip, and stability.
Continental TrueContact Tour All-Season Long-lasting tread, excellent wet braking, and comfort.
Pirelli Scorpion Verde All Season All-Season Eco-friendly, low rolling resistance, good traction.
Dunlop SP Sport Signature All-Season Responsive handling, quiet ride, and good wet traction.
Hankook Kinergy GT All-Season Great value, balanced performance, and comfort.
BFGoodrich Advantage T/A Sport All-Season Responsive handling, good dry and wet traction.
